Parks & Public Spaces

Application from Mission PR for “Wool Uncovered”, an event for the Campaign for Wool, in Bryant Park on Thursday, September 27, 2012

At the scheduled monthly meeting of Community Board Five on Thursday, September13, 2012, the Board passed the following resolution by a vote of 36 in favor; 0 opposed; 1 abstaining:

WHEREAS, Mission PR ("Applicant") has submitted an application to hold "Wool Uncovered", an event for the Campaign for Wool, in Bryant Park on Thursday September 27, 2012; and

WHEREAS, Applicant is a public relations firm that is producing this event along with Elliot Winick Productions, an event production firm that has worked extensively in the District; and

WHEREAS, Applicant is producing the event to promote awareness around pure wool and the use of wool in the fashion and interiors industries for their client, the Campaign for Wool, a 501(c)3 non-profit organization which was launched by the Prince of Wales in 2010, which includes representation from the British Wool Marketing Board and International Wool Textile Organization; and

WHEREAS, The event would take place from 8:00 a.m. to 7:00 p.m., with set-up beginning at 11 p.m. on September 26 and ending no later than 6 a.m. on September 28; and

WHEREAS, The event would consist of a wool installation with visual and interactive features including 1) a "Wool Meadow" which would encompass sheep grazing in the Lawn; 2) educational components for the public including knitting stations, panel discussions, yoga, a craft table, and wool-sorting demonstrations; and 3) various wool installations throughout the Park including the stairway, select trees, chairs, and the fountain, that would display wool elements used in fashion and interiors; and

WHEREAS, The event is sponsored in part by other organizations and businesses within the District, such as ABC Carpet and Home and the Big Apple Knitting Guild, who are contributing goods to the event and not funding; and

WHEREAS, The installation would take place on the Fountain Terrace, on the 6th Avenue side steps, and a portion of the Lawn, with thirty sheep grazing in a 40 x 40-foot fenced-in perimeter on the west side of the Lawn; and

WHEREAS, The event would not obstruct any walkways in the Park and will leave more than half of the Lawn open and accessible to the public; and

WHEREAS, Bryant Park Corporation has determined that the event would cause minimal impact to the Lawn; and

WHEREAS, There would be no use of amplified sound; and

WHEREAS, Applicant has agreed to staff a sanitation team on-site during and after the event, to be complemented by the Bryant Park Corporation staff; and

WHEREAS, Signage would be limited to A-boards which would include the name of the event and the logos of the event's sponsors, postcard-size flyers would be distributed with information about wool, and no food, drink or merchandise would be sold; and

WHEREAS, The event would be free of charge and open to the public, with interactive and educational components that would benefit the public; and

WHEREAS, Applicant has the full support of Bryant Park Corporation and the Parks Department; therefore, be it

RESOLVED, Community Board Five recommends approval of the application from Mission PR for "Wool Uncovered", an event for the Campaign for Wool, in Bryant Park on Thursday, September 27, 2012.
